Lying flat or on side? study tests best position for liver pressure reading

NCT ID NCT06994039

First seen Nov 18, 2025 · Last updated May 10, 2026 · Updated 17 times

Summary

This study looked at 30 people with liver cirrhosis to see if lying on the left side or flat on the back changes the results of a liver pressure test done during an endoscopy. The goal was to find out if the position affects the measurement. The study is complete and helps doctors understand how to get more consistent readings.
